Major construction work near Staples Center interrupted service on the Metro Blue line Sunday.

Metro contractors and crews are putting the finishing touches on the rail connection at Washington Boulevard and Flower Street, where the Expo Line branches off the existing Blue Line tracks.

Blue Line passengers had to use buses to travel between the Washington, San Pedro Street, Grand, Pico and 7th Street stations.

The rail junction is in the middle of a busy intersection open to street traffic, which must be repaved, Metro said.

Crews this weekend are installing and turning on overhead electrical supply cables, and testing switches, Metro officials said.

Metro officials said the new entrances will improve passenger flow and safety during events at LA Live, the Convention Center and Staples Center.

A few blocks north, Metro is remodeling the entrance to the Pico Station, which frequently is overcrowded when events at the nearby sports arena end.
